Backyard wars

Digital tabletop RPG

Overview

​

  • Engine used: Unity

  • Genre: Tabletop RPG

  • Duration: 1 month

  • Year of production: 2017

  • Group Project

  • Role played: Game designer & Programmer

​

Intention:

As a designer I had to create different character classes in order to implement the tabletop RPG into a digital playable game. Different classes of humans, animals & robots were ideated with every class having 3 different characters and every character having different abilities. All of this had to be implemented in Unity.

​

Achievables:

Being the only programmer in the team, it was quite fun to implement all the design ideas and creating different character classes in Unity and giving them abilities and seeing the effect of that in the game. A lot of research also had to be done since this was a very basic RPG tabletop game but a new field of development for me. 

​

Learning outcomes:

I learned a lot of stuff in terms of design & programming. How to design out character classes and how to create a synergy amongst different classes and have a balanced game design was done by trial and error over a lot of iterations. In terms of programming, Setting up a turn based digital RPG game and the research for it helped me learn a lot about development in such a field.
